Criticisms of Kachru’s three circles of English WebbKachru (1985) took the opposite view and argued that there were many varieties of English, all of which were linguistically equal. In his 1985 paper, Kachru classified Englishes using the now famous “three circles” model. These were concentric circles and he called them the inner, outer and expanding circles.

According to the Kachru model “The Three Circles of English” that introduces principles of grouping English varieties in the world (Bauer, 2010), Norway is a country in the expanding circle, meaning that in this country English is taught as a foreign language (Bauer, 2002; Sundqvist & Sylven, 2016). WebbThis model is comprised of three concentric circles, which he labelled: the inner circle , the outer circle and the expanding circle. 1) The inner circle The inner circle is comprised of those countries who are considered the 'traditional bases' of English, such as the U.K., U.S.A, Australia, New Zealand, Ireland and anglophone Canada.
